1966 DKW Munga vs. 1975 Toyota Corolla

To start off, 1975 Toyota Corolla is newer by 9 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1966 DKW Munga.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1966 DKW Munga would be higher. At 1,165 cc (4 cylinders), 1975 Toyota Corolla is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1975 Toyota Corolla (57 HP @ 6600 RPM) has 14 more horse power than 1966 DKW Munga. (43 HP @ 4500 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1975 Toyota Corolla should accelerate faster than 1966 DKW Munga.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1966 DKW Munga weights approximately 240 kg more than 1975 Toyota Corolla.

Because 1966 DKW Munga is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1975 Toyota Corolla.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1966 DKW Munga will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control.

Compare all specifications:

1966 DKW Munga 1975 Toyota Corolla
Make DKW Toyota
Model Munga Corolla
Year Released 1966 1975
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 978 cc 1165 cc
Engine Cylinders 3 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 43 HP 57 HP
Engine RPM 4500 RPM 6600 RPM
Torque RPM 3000 RPM 4200 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type 4WD Rear
Vehicle Weight 1110 kg 870 kg
Vehicle Length 3450 mm 4000 mm
Vehicle Width 1820 mm 1580 mm
Vehicle Height 1760 mm 1380 mm
Wheelbase Size 2010 mm 2380 mm
